Transaction be13070d961b73b31f252f91997a9495b266044c76538c89b12fe909811a620d
3 Input
1 Outputs
- be13070d961b73b31f252f91997a9495b266044c76538c89b12fe909811a620d:0
value 1112324
address 3LZNC5nAF5W3toCrrYzFXXqdLkNtfs4KeU